What Is Included in the Price, and What Is Charged Separately?+
Your quote is one figure, and it covers the aircraft and its crew for the whole rotation, fuel and any repositioning needed to bring the aircraft to you, landing, handling and airport fees at both ends, FBO use, fast-track formalities and crew briefing, and standard catering and cabin service.
Charged separately, only if it arises: de-icing in winter, which is charged at cost when it is used, ground transport unless you ask us to arrange it, overnight crew accommodation on longer itineraries, special requests such as a named restaurant or a specific vintage, and any change you make after the quote is signed.

Can a Private Jet Fly Singapore to London Non-Stop?+
Yes. At approximately 10,850 km the sector is inside the range of an ultra-long-range jet and everything above it, so no technical stop is required. A smaller cabin can fly it with a fuel stop, but on a sector of this length most clients prefer to go direct for the time saved.

Is a One-Way More Expensive Than a Return from Singapore to London?+
Not necessarily per sector, but a one-way can carry a positioning cost if the aircraft has to fly empty to reach you, or empty to get home afterwards. A return where the aircraft waits, or where the crew rests at the destination, often prices better per leg than two separate one-ways. We quote both so you can see the difference before deciding.
